On Sunday, March 15th, nine young Georgian Bay Coyotes travelled to the Toronto Track and Field Centre at York University to take part in the United Tamil Sports Club 20th Year Jubilee Meet. Over 580 athletes from 49 different track clubs across Ontario participated in this prep meet, and it was a great opportunity for our local athletes to test their training before the MTA Provincial Championships in just under a month’s time.

The day was quite a success for our nine Coyotes. They brought home valuable racing experience along with eleven medals and three ribbons. Our small team also racked up enough points to rank eighth out of twenty-one teams, quite an achievement for such a small group of athletes.

On the weekend of February 27 to 29, York University hosted the Canadian Indoor Track and Field Championships. The event was open to athletes in Grade 8 and above who had met the qualifying standards. More than 1,050 athletes registered to compete in this prestigious national competition, including Georgian Bay Coyote Richard Saunders….

As the race unfolded and competitors began to fatigue, Richard moved up strategically, making several strong passes and keeping himself in contention. With a surge over the final lap… shaving an impressive 19 seconds off his previous personal best.

Twenty-five U16 athletes competed in the event, and Richard’s time ranked him 17th overall….

It was exciting to witness Richard’s debut on the national stage, and coaches look forward to seeing what the future holds for this promising young runner.

On Sunday, February 22, four young Coyote racers travelled to the Toronto Track and Field Centre at York University to compete in the Athletics Ontario U14 Championships. A total of 448 athletes participated in this provincial-level competition.

It was a highly successful day for the four Coyotes, with each athlete earning one personal best performance and Casey bringing home a provincial bronze medal.
